Member Information
Biographical Information
City of Residence: Tampa
Occupation: Attorney
Spouse: Matt Young
Child(ren): Alexandra, Carson
Education: Florida State University, B.S., 1985; University of Virginia School of Law, J.D., 1993
Born: November 9, 1964, Tallahassee, FL
History: W. Randolph Hodges, grandfather, Florida Senate, 1953-1963, President Pro Tempore, 1959, President, 1961-1962; Gene Hodges, uncle, Florida House of Representatives, 1972-1988
Religious Affiliation: Methodist
Recreational Interest: family recreation, fishing, hunting, tennis, travel, water sports
Legislative Service
Elected to the Florida House of Representatives in 2010, reelected subsequently
Deputy Majority Leader and Majority Whip, 2012-2014
Deputy Majority Whip, appointed March 10, 2011-2012
Clerkship, United States Department of Justice, 1991
Congressional Intern, Congressman Don Fuqua, 1984
